The Bower Moves It’s Tiny House Workshop Into the Inner West Sustainability Hub

The Bower Reuse and Repair Centre is an environmental charity focusing on using recycled materials to repair and construct tiny homes to promote sustainable living. They offer workshops to teach people how to repair and refurbish their appliances, furniture, and other household items.

You can attend their ‘Tiny House’ workshop in Summer Hill from the 10th – 15th of July at the Inner West Sustainability Hub to learn how to construct your own sustainable home.
